Information about the Role\n\nThe successful candidate will join the School of Science and Technology (SST) at United States International University - Africa. Reporting to the Dean, the Lecturer will be responsible for academic instruction, research advancement, and community service within the domains of Machine Learning, Big Data, and Data Science.\n\n### Key Responsibilities and Duties\n\n- Deliver high-quality instruction at both undergraduate and graduate levels in specialized areas including Machine Learning and Big Data.\n- Provide mentorship and career guidance to students.\n- Actively participate in curriculum development to ensure programs remain competitive and aligned with industry standards.\n- Conduct program assessments and periodic reviews.\n- Supervise student research projects, theses, and dissertations at undergraduate and graduate levels.\n- Conduct and publish original research in the lecturer's area of expertise.\n- Contribute to university service, professional bodies, and the wider community.\n- Undertake additional duties as assigned by the School leadership.\n\n### Requirements and Qualifications\n\nTo qualify for this appointment, applicants must meet the following criteria:\n\n\n- An earned PhD or equivalent doctoral degree in a relevant field from an accredited and recognized university.\n- Must be registered or eligible for registration with the relevant professional body.\n\n\n- A Master’s degree in a related area from an accredited university.\n- A minimum of three (3) years of teaching experience or industrial experience in a relevant field.\n- A minimum of twenty-four (24) publication points according to the CUE Standards & Guidelines (2014), with at least sixteen (16) points from refereed scholarly journal papers.\n- Evidence of current registration for a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) or equivalent doctoral degree qualification.\n- Registration with a relevant professional body.\n\n### How to Apply\n\nInterested applicants should submit the following documents by Monday, March 09, 2026:\n1.
